iOS平台上的Shadowsocks与kcptun使用详解

在当今网络环境中,许多用户需要突破网络限制,实现科学上网。其中,Shadowsockskcptun作为两种流行的工具,得到了广泛的应用。本文将详细介绍如何在iOS平台上使用Shadowsocks和kcptun,包括它们的安装、配置和使用技巧。

目录

  1. 什么是Shadowsocks?
  2. 什么是kcptun?
  3. Shadowsocks在iOS上的安装与配置
  4. kcptun的安装与配置
  5. Shadowsocks与kcptun的结合使用
  6. 常见问题解答
  7. 总结

什么是Shadowsocks?

Shadowsocks是一款开源的代理软件,它通过加密网络连接,帮助用户绕过网络审查,保护用户的在线隐私。Shadowsocks的特点包括:

  • 轻量级:适合低功耗设备使用,响应迅速。
  • 高安全性:采用加密技术,保护用户数据。
  • 支持多种平台:包括Windows、macOS、Linux和iOS等。

什么是kcptun?

kcptun是一个基于KCP协议的网络加速工具,它旨在提高Shadowsocks的性能,尤其是在不稳定的网络环境中。kcptun的优势包括:

  • 速度提升:通过优化TCP协议,提高数据传输速度。
  • 低延迟:减少网络延迟,适合游戏等实时应用。
  • 稳定性:在网络波动时仍能保持连接。

Shadowsocks在iOS上的安装与配置

  1. 下载Shadowsocks应用

    • 打开App Store,搜索“Shadowsocks”。
    • 下载并安装官方的Shadowsocks应用。
  2. 配置Shadowsocks

    • 打开Shadowsocks应用,点击右上角的“+”号,选择“手动输入配置”。
    • 输入服务器地址、端口、密码和加密方式。
    • 点击“保存”并选择该配置。
  3. 连接Shadowsocks

    • 返回主界面,开启Shadowsocks开关。
    • 确认是否连接成功。

kcptun的安装与配置

  1. 安装kcptun服务端

    • 在VPS服务器上,通过SSH连接并下载kcptun。

    • 使用以下命令进行安装:
      bash
      wget https://github.com/xtaci/kcptun/releases/download/v
      /kcptun-linux-amd64-server.gz

      gunzip kcptun-linux-amd64-server.gz

      chmod +x kcptun-linux-amd64-server

    • 启动kcptun服务端:
      bash
      ./kcptun-linux-amd64-server -l :29900 -key your_key -crypt aes-128 -mtu 1350 -sndwnd 128 -rcvwnd 1024 -mode normal

  2. 配置kcptun客户端

    • 在iOS上下载并安装kcptun客户端。
    • 输入服务器IP、端口、加密方式及密钥。
    • 点击连接。

Shadowsocks与kcptun的结合使用

将Shadowsocks与kcptun结合使用,可以显著提高网络速度和稳定性:

  • 步骤1:在服务器上同时运行Shadowsocks和kcptun。
  • 步骤2:在iOS设备上配置Shadowsocks,使其连接到kcptun。
  • 步骤3:通过kcptun加速Shadowsocks的连接,提升上网体验。

常见问题解答

1. 如何判断Shadowsocks是否连接成功?

在Shadowsocks应用中,如果显示连接状态为“已连接”,并且可以访问被屏蔽的网站,说明连接成功。

2. 如果连接不稳定,我该怎么办?

尝试更换服务器,检查网络设置,或在kcptun中调整MTU、sndwnd和rcvwnd参数,以提高连接的稳定性。

3. 如何更改Shadowsocks的加密方式?

在Shadowsocks的配置界面中,可以选择不同的加密方式,推荐使用“aes-256-gcm”以确保安全性。

4. kcptun与Shadowsocks能同时使用吗?

可以。将kcptun设置为Shadowsocks的传输层,能够显著提升速度和稳定性。

5. 如果找不到服务器地址怎么办?

可以在网上寻找免费的Shadowsocks服务器,或者购买VPS搭建自己的Shadowsocks服务器。

总结

在iOS平台上使用Shadowsocks与kcptun可以帮助用户有效突破网络限制,保障上网安全与隐私。通过本文的指导,您可以轻松安装和配置这些工具,实现流畅的网络体验。希望大家都能享受自由、快速的网络世界!

正文完